As the 1990s concluded, PC gaming continued its rise during 1998-1999, when some of the best games released. Hardware acceleration for game graphics increasingly common, online gaming gained popularity to the point where massively-multiplayer online games became an emergent genre. At the same time, we began to see signs that the Adventure game genre, a longtime cornerstone of PC gaming, was nearing its end.It was perhaps the golden age of PC gaming and by the end of the 1990s it seems little could slow it down.
